Built motion from commit bbcb218.|0.0.68
[motion.git] / server / api / setting / setting.controller.js
1 var _0x86f1=["\x75\x73\x65\x20\x73\x74\x72\x69\x63\x74","\x6C\x6F\x64\x61\x73\x68","\x53\x65\x74\x74\x69\x6E\x67\x73","\x2E\x2E\x2F\x2E\x2E\x2F\x6D\x6F\x64\x65\x6C\x73","\x55\x73\x65\x72","\x56\x6F\x69\x63\x65\x56\x6F\x69\x63\x65\x6D\x61\x69\x6C","\x69\x6E\x64\x65\x78","\x63\x61\x74\x63\x68","\x73\x65\x6E\x64","\x73\x74\x61\x74\x75\x73","\x74\x68\x65\x6E","\x66\x69\x6E\x64\x41\x6C\x6C","\x67\x65\x74\x49\x6E\x74\x65\x72\x6E\x61\x6C","\x76\x61\x6C\x75\x65","\x6D\x69\x6E\x5F\x69\x6E\x74\x65\x72\x6E\x61\x6C","\x69\x6E\x74\x65\x72\x6E\x61\x6C","\x6D\x61\x78","\x66\x69\x6E\x64\x42\x79\x49\x64","\x67\x65\x74\x4D\x61\x69\x6C\x62\x6F\x78","\x6C\x6F\x67","\x6D\x69\x6E\x5F\x6D\x61\x69\x6C\x62\x6F\x78","\x6D\x61\x69\x6C\x62\x6F\x78","\x67\x65\x74\x49\x6E\x66\x6F","\x2E\x2E\x2F\x2E\x2E\x2F\x2E\x2E\x2F\x70\x61\x63\x6B\x61\x67\x65\x2E\x6A\x73\x6F\x6E","\x6E\x61\x6D\x65","\x76\x65\x72\x73\x69\x6F\x6E","\x65\x6E\x67\x69\x6E\x65\x73","\x73\x68\x6F\x77","\x73\x65\x6E\x64\x53\x74\x61\x74\x75\x73","\x69\x64","\x70\x61\x72\x61\x6D\x73","\x63\x72\x65\x61\x74\x65","\x62\x6F\x64\x79","\x75\x70\x64\x61\x74\x65","\x6D\x65\x72\x67\x65","\x73\x61\x76\x65","\x66\x69\x6E\x64","\x64\x65\x73\x74\x72\x6F\x79"];_0x86f1[0];var _=require(_0x86f1[1]);var Settings=require(_0x86f1[3])[_0x86f1[2]];var Agent=require(_0x86f1[3])[_0x86f1[4]];var VoiceMail=require(_0x86f1[3])[_0x86f1[5]];exports[_0x86f1[6]]=function(_0x4b97x5,_0x4b97x6){return Settings[_0x86f1[11]]()[_0x86f1[10]](function(_0x4b97x8){return _0x4b97x6[_0x86f1[9]](200)[_0x86f1[8]](_0x4b97x8)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[12]]=function(_0x4b97x5,_0x4b97x6){var _0x4b97x9;return Settings[_0x86f1[17]](1)[_0x86f1[10]](function(_0x4b97x8){_0x4b97x9=_0x4b97x8;return Agent[_0x86f1[16]](_0x86f1[15])})[_0x86f1[10]](function(_0x4b97xa){var _0x4b97xb={value:0};if(_0x4b97xa){_0x4b97xb[_0x86f1[13]]= ++_0x4b97xa}else {_0x4b97xb[_0x86f1[13]]=_0x4b97x9[_0x86f1[14]]};return _0x4b97x6[_0x86f1[9]](200)[_0x86f1[8]](_0x4b97xb)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[18]]=function(_0x4b97x5,_0x4b97x6){var _0x4b97x9;return Settings[_0x86f1[17]](1)[_0x86f1[10]](function(_0x4b97x8){_0x4b97x9=_0x4b97x8;return VoiceMail[_0x86f1[16]](_0x86f1[21])})[_0x86f1[10]](function(_0x4b97xc){var _0x4b97xd={value:0};if(_0x4b97xc){_0x4b97xd[_0x86f1[13]]= ++_0x4b97xc}else {_0x4b97xd[_0x86f1[13]]=_0x4b97x9[_0x86f1[20]]};return _0x4b97x6[_0x86f1[9]](200)[_0x86f1[8]](_0x4b97xd)})[_0x86f1[7]](function(_0x4b97x7){console[_0x86f1[19]](_0x4b97x7);return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[22]]=function(_0x4b97x5,_0x4b97x6){var _0x4b97xe=require(_0x86f1[23]);return _0x4b97x6[_0x86f1[9]](200)[_0x86f1[8]]({name:_0x4b97xe[_0x86f1[24]],version:_0x4b97xe[_0x86f1[25]],engines:_0x4b97xe[_0x86f1[26]]})};exports[_0x86f1[27]]=function(_0x4b97x5,_0x4b97x6){Settings[_0x86f1[17]](_0x4b97x5[_0x86f1[30]][_0x86f1[29]])[_0x86f1[10]](function(_0x4b97xf){if(!_0x4b97xf){return _0x4b97x6[_0x86f1[28]](404)};return _0x4b97x6[_0x86f1[8]](_0x4b97xf)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[31]]=function(_0x4b97x5,_0x4b97x6){Settings[_0x86f1[31]](_0x4b97x5[_0x86f1[32]])[_0x86f1[10]](function(_0x4b97xf){return _0x4b97x6[_0x86f1[9]](201)[_0x86f1[8]](_0x4b97xf)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[33]]=function(_0x4b97x5,_0x4b97x6){if(_0x4b97x5[_0x86f1[32]][_0x86f1[29]]){delete _0x4b97x5[_0x86f1[32]][_0x86f1[29]]};Settings[_0x86f1[36]]({where:{id:_0x4b97x5[_0x86f1[30]][_0x86f1[29]]}})[_0x86f1[10]](function(_0x4b97xf){if(!_0x4b97xf){return _0x4b97x6[_0x86f1[28]](404)};var _0x4b97x10=_[_0x86f1[34]](_0x4b97xf,_0x4b97x5[_0x86f1[32]]);_0x4b97x10[_0x86f1[35]]()[_0x86f1[10]](function(){return _0x4b97x6[_0x86f1[9]](200)[_0x86f1[8]](_0x4b97xf)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};exports[_0x86f1[37]]=function(_0x4b97x5,_0x4b97x6){Settings[_0x86f1[36]]({where:{id:_0x4b97x5[_0x86f1[30]][_0x86f1[29]]}})[_0x86f1[10]](function(_0x4b97xf){if(!_0x4b97xf){return _0x4b97x6[_0x86f1[28]](404)};_0x4b97xf[_0x86f1[37]]()[_0x86f1[10]](function(){return _0x4b97x6[_0x86f1[28]](204)})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})})[_0x86f1[7]](function(_0x4b97x7){return handleError(_0x4b97x6,_0x4b97x7)})};function handleError(_0x4b97x6,_0x4b97x7){return _0x4b97x6[_0x86f1[9]](500)[_0x86f1[8]](_0x4b97x7)}